#4ce250 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4ce250 is composed of 29.8% red, 88.6%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 64.6%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 121.6 degrees, a saturation of 72.1% and a lightness of 59.2%. #4ce250 color hex could be obtained by blending #98ffa0 with #00c500.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#4ce250

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010701 is the darkest color, while #f5fdf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4ce250

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#949a94 is the less saturated color, while #34fa39 is the most saturated one.
